由于谓词条件索引创建良好,可以将or条件改写为union all提高执行效率,改写后资源消耗加执行时间都得到很大的提升。

即:在or条件存在良好索引的情况下将or搞成union all将大大降低逻辑读取的消耗

or和union all相关推荐

  1. Python type hints 之 Optional,Union

    1,前言 type hint 在pep484加入,我个人觉得这种类似于类型约束的(机制)有点违背了python简单.简洁的初衷,在慢慢向c# java 这种强类型语言看齐的节奏. 不过好在不强制使用, ...

  2. C++ 共用体union 的使用

    共用体是什么 共用体将不同的数据类型组织为一个整体, 需要注意的是,共用体在同一时刻只能存储一个数据成员的值., 共用体变量的地址和它的格式成员的地址都是同一地址 共用体的一般形式 union 共用体 ...

  3. 关于 并查集(union find) 算法基本原理 以及 其 在分布式图场景的应用

    二月的最后一篇水文-想写一些有意思的东西. 文章目录 环检测在图数据结构中的应用 深度/广度优先 检测环 并查集数据结构 (Union-Find) 基本概念 初始化 合并 union 查找祖先 优化1 ...

  4. 联合体union和大小端(big-endian、little-endian)

    1.联合体union的基本特性--和struct的同与不同 union,中文名"联合体.共用体",在某种程度上类似结构体struct的一种数据结构,共用体(union)和结构体(s ...

  5. struct和union的大小问题

    union类型以其中size最大的为其大小 struct类型以其中所有size大小之和为其大小 #include<iostream> using namespace std; int ma ...

  6. 利用c语言结构体和union实现类似c++的public,private的实现

    最近在看strongswan源代码,看到strongswan的代码框架很有意思,用C语言实现类的思想.当我们编写完一个模块,我们需要提供的是H的文件给其他模块使用,我们希望H文件中就只能包含一些公有函 ...

  7. php union all,Union与Union All的区别

    Union与Union All的区别 如果我们需要将两个select语句的结果作为一个整体显示出来,我们就需要用到union或者union all关键字.union(或称为联合)的作用是将多个结果合并 ...

  8. mysql join union_MySQL中union和join语句使用区别的辨析教程

    union和join是需要联合多张表时常见的关联词,具体概念我就不说了,想知道上网查就行,因为我也记不准确. 先说差别:union对两张表的操作是合并数据条数,等于是纵向的,要求是两张表字段必须是相同 ...

  9. C++/C union使用记一下锅

    //首先,学习编程一定要记得加几个群或者加几个讨论组,因为这样你才能不断地进步还有吵架/滑稽 记一下 关于使用union结构体时遇到的一些坑 To zero-initialize an object ...

  10. 索引系列八--索引特性之有序难优化union

    ----UNION 是需要排序的 drop table t1 purge; create table t1 as select * from dba_objects where object_id i ...

最新文章

  1. Lightroom学习随笔
  2. 课程导入导出中的知识点操作
  3. Lightoj 1281 New Traffic System (记忆化Dijkstra)
  4. SFTP连接GCP,向服务器发送文件方法,第三方工具生成密钥对连接GCP服务器(putty生成密钥远程连接服务器)...
  5. 【iOS XMPP】使用XMPPFramewok(五):好友列表
  6. ArcGIS中生成蜂窝多边形算法解析
  7. php微信浏览器清空cookie,微信内置浏览器中的cookie很诡异呀
  8. Django在根据models生成数据库表时报 __init__() missing 1 required positional argument: 'on_delete'...
  9. pandas小记:pandas数据规整化-正则化、分组合并及重塑
  10. vmware复制fedora16出现网络启动错误
  11. Linux宝库名人轶事栏目 | 智能化之边缘计算浅析
  12. J1939 入门教程
  13. 金盘系统无法连接服务器,西数金盘Gold系列主要面向企业级服务器及存储系统...
  14. PHP微信公众号开发——群发消息
  15. Google Paly 开发者账号需要注意的小细节
  16. VMware9虚拟机和Fedora12安装-实现Windows和Linux文件共享
  17. 人与计算机进行交互的接口,5种新型人机交互技术
  18. @Configuration注解 -【Spring底层原理】
  19. 最小生成树Prim算法Java版
  20. 圣天诺(LDK)加密锁 云授权,不用使用硬件的加密锁(加密狗)

热门文章

  1. 【案例教程】Python气象海洋数据可视化到常见数据分析方法(折线图、柱状图、errorbar图、流场矢量、散点图、风玫瑰图、流场矢量、填色及等值线+地图)
  2. android 定位服务源码,android gps定位app源码(GpsTracker)
  3. YOLO与voc格式互转,超详细
  4. 极智AI | 昇腾 CANN ATC 模型转换
  5. EPM3128ATC100-10N
  6. CAD图纸格式,DWG、DXF格式互转
  7. httpstat的简单使用
  8. 【数据恢复】使用FinalData进行数据恢复。
  9. 如何修改Moodle上传文件大小的限制
  10. springboot项目下载网络文件到本地,返回网络路径,简单实用